Lecturer / Senior Lecturer in Global Development & Environment - University of Bristol 

The role

The School of Geographical Sciences is seeking to appoint an exceptionally motivated individual to join an interdisciplinary and dynamic research and teaching cohort in Global Development and Environment at the University of Bristol. The successful applicant will join the States, Economies & Societies (SES) research group, complementing and expanding our capacity for research and teaching in political and economic geography, governance and public policy, and sustainable development with an emphasis on the Global South. We are seeking candidates whose discipline-leading research engages with global developmental challenges, national/international/supranational governance processes and their links to grounded local responses and experiences in specific contexts. Practical experience working across scales, including nationally or with multilateral, bilateral or non-governmental organisations is desirable.

What will you be doing?

  • Developing research and impact initiatives that help to build the School’s capacity for research in developmental and environmental topics.

  • Contributing to the research profile of the School’s States, Economies & Societies research group, and other groups in the School, Faculty and University as appropriate.

  • Contributing to teaching at both undergraduate and postgraduate levels, in particular being centrally involved in teaching on leading our MSc programme in Global Development and Environment.

  • Designing and convening new teaching resources and units for the MSc Global Development and Environment.

  • Disseminating research findings through publications, conferences, meetings and other formats to generate impact and engagement within and beyond academia.

  • Taking on administrative and leadership roles as appropriate to career-stage


You should apply if

  • You are passionate about researching and teaching on topics related to global development and environmental change.

  • You are an enthusiastic and dedicated educator who thrives on engagement with students, and the delivery of teaching programmes.

  • You value working within diverse teams and can serve as a role model for inclusive workplace behaviours.

  • You can build strong, effective relationships with a range of stakeholders within and beyond the University in programmes of research and teaching.

  • You have excellent communication skills and can clearly communicate verbally and in writing.
